You don’t mention which version of Outlook, but in 2010, Alt p will select the Options ribbon, where there is a “Show Fields” section.  There you can select to always show ”From” when sending messages.

 

Once that is showing, when you are in a new message, and wish to change the default, Alt m will bring up your difference accounts for you to select from.
